India Forex Reserves Hit $703bn in One Week

  Published 6 months ago

India's forex reserves rose to $702.97 bn, with gold, foreign assets, and SDRs increasing in the week.

  • Forex reserves jumped $4.698 bn, reaching $702.966 bn by September 12, RBI reported in the weekly data release
  • Foreign currency assets grew $2.537 bn to $587.014 bn, boosting overall reserve composition in this reporting period
  • Gold reserves rose $2.12 bn to $92.419 bn; SDRs and IMF position increased marginally during the week
